Press release date: June 22, 2010

June 22, 2010 (Lithia, Florida) - Central Maintenance and Welding, Inc. (CMW), has recently executed a successful sulfur furnace replacement project for Mosaic Co. The project entailed the replacement of an existing sulfur furnace with a new one for Mosaic's New Wales #03 Sulfuric Acid Plant in Mulberry, Florida. In terms of the project scope overview, following are brief highlights of the key tasks that CMW performed:

o Development detailed engineering drawings for replacement of sulfur furnace, crossover duct, pant legs, and jug tee by CMW's Central Engineering division.

o Fabrication of these same components with pre-turnaround assembly of the new sulfur furnace on site.

o Demolition of existing sulfur furnace in place during a scheduled outage.

o Installation of new sulfur furnace via a creative and efficient roller system prior to plant turnaround.

o And finally, installation of the balance of all components during the same turnaround.

With their constant vigilance to safety and successful job performance, CMW completed the actual installation of the new sulfur furnace two (2) days ahead of the original schedule. Founded in 1966, Central Maintenance and Welding, Inc. provides plant maintenance, plant turnaround, engineering, construction and fabrication services for chemical processing, mining, power generation, and other industrial markets.
